The struggle of dryness – locks the drainage of water in Seewinkel

Date:

The regions in the east of Austria are particularly poorly influenced by climate change. The period of drought becomes longer and longer. “Measures to reserve water are essential for a safe future,” says the Day of Water from Eisenstadt.

“In the past two years, various initiatives have been set in the Seewinkel to keep groundwater in the region,” emphasizes the state council of Burgenland, Heinrich Dorner, and emphasizes the work of the Water Management Office in the office of the state government. Now a clear sign can be made against the drainage of the precious wet.

Wehran layers built
After completing the authorities, 15 provisional military facilities were built and another eight were repaired from older shares.

Water level is registered
“So that there are no restrictions in the settlement areas or non -planned effects on green spaces, this traffic jam is set,” Dancer explains. If there is a flood risk, the military systems can be fully opened so that the water can run away. “As part of this project, the water level is registered in the trenches and the underground. The data collected must provide the basis for permanent facilities in optimum positions,” adds the Regional Council. In short, every drop must stay in the region for as long as possible.
